In Disney theme parks, the utilidor system is a system of some of the world’s largest utility tunnels, mainly for Walt Disney World’s Magic Kingdom in Florida. The utilidors, short for utility corridors, are a part of Disney’s “backstage” (behind-the-scenes) area.

Keeping this in mind, Is there an underground at Disney World? Disney Tunnels Fun Facts:

The Magic Kingdom tunnels occupy over 390,000 square feet of space underground. The Cast Member cafeteria is called The Mouseketeria. The Cast Member hairdressing service is called Kingdom Kutters. … There are 29 access points from the Disney Utilidors to the Magic Kingdom above.

Are there tunnels under Epcot?

Yes, there is a tunnel under Epcot. … The tunnel is used for deliveries to Future World shops and restaurants. But, no, it is not part of an elaborate system of tunnels like those in the Magic Kingdom which connect almost all of the themed lands underground.

What is the AVAC at Disney World?

Automated Vacuum Assisted Collection (AVAC)

At Disney World’s Magic Kingdom park, they use an AVAC system to handle garbage. What is an AVAC system you ask…well it basically works like the tubes at the bank except it moves trash instead of money.

Which amusement park has the most deaths?

Action Park in New Jersey is known as the most dangerous amusement park in the country, six people passed away from 1980 to 1987. From 1984 to 1985 there were 26 head injuries and 14 broken bones reported. The park closed in 1996 after several personal injury lawsuits were filed against it.

How deep is the lake at Epcot?

The World Showcase Lagoon is 40 acres (. 0625 square miles) in total area and has a maximum depth of 25ft. The Lagoon is the center of the World Showcase and the walkway wraps around it.
